Factors Influencing Cost
Residential roof replacement projects in Middlebury, CT, vary based on material choices, roof size, and complexity. Understanding typical factors can help in comparing options and estimating project scope for homeowners considering a roof upgrade or repair.
-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, and architectural shingles, each with different durability and appearance characteristics.
- Size and Scope: Roof size and pitch influence the overall scope, with larger or steeper roofs requiring more materials and labor.
- Labor Complexity: The complexity of the roof design, including features like dormers or multiple levels, can affect installation time and difficulty.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Middlebury often require permits for roof replacement projects, which may involve inspections and approval processes.
- Additional Features: Options such as ventilation systems, flashing upgrades, or insulation enhancements are often included or added during replacement projects.
